如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

语音合成的基本流程:从文本到语音的魔法之旅

语音合成的基本流程:从文本到语音的魔法之旅

语音合成,又称文本到语音(Text-to-Speech, TTS),是将文本信息转换为人类可理解的语音的技术。在这个数字化时代,语音合成技术已经广泛应用于智能家居、虚拟助手、教育、娱乐等多个领域。那么,语音合成的基本流程包括以下几个步骤,其中顺序正确的是什么呢?让我们一起来探讨一下。

1. 文本分析

首先,系统需要对输入的文本进行分析。这一步包括:

  • 文本预处理:处理文本中的缩写、数字、符号等,将其转换为标准的文本形式。例如,将“123”转换为“一百二十三”。
  • 分词和词性标注:将文本分成单词,并标注每个单词的词性,如名词、动词等。
  • 句法分析:理解句子的结构,识别主谓宾等成分。
  • 语义分析:理解文本的含义,处理同音异义词和上下文关系。

2. 文本规范化

文本规范化是将文本转换为适合语音合成的形式。这一步包括:

  • 音素转换:将文本中的每个字转换为对应的音素序列。
  • 音调和重音标记:根据语言规则和上下文,标记出音调和重音位置。

3. 语音合成

这一步是将规范化后的文本转换为实际的语音信号:

  • 参数生成:根据音素序列、音调、重音等信息,生成语音的基本参数,如频率、振幅等。
  • 声学模型:使用声学模型(如HMM、DNN等)将参数转换为语音波形。
  • 语音合成引擎:利用合成引擎将参数化的语音信号合成为自然流畅的语音。

4. 后处理

最后一步是对生成的语音进行后处理:

  • 音质优化:通过滤波、降噪等技术提升音质。
  • 语速和音量调整:根据需要调整语音的速度和音量。
  • 添加背景音:在某些应用中,可能需要添加背景音乐或环境音效。

应用领域

语音合成技术的应用非常广泛:

  • 智能助手:如Siri、Google Assistant、百度小度等,它们通过语音合成技术与用户进行自然对话。
  • 教育:用于语言学习软件,帮助学习者练习发音和听力。
  • 娱乐:在游戏、电影、电视节目中,语音合成可以为角色配音或提供旁白。
  • 无障碍服务:为视障人士提供文本内容的语音朗读服务。
  • 智能家居:通过语音控制家电设备,提升生活便利性。
  • 客服系统:自动语音应答系统(IVR)可以提供24小时不间断的服务。

结语

语音合成的基本流程从文本分析到后处理,每一步都至关重要。随着人工智能和深度学习技术的发展,语音合成的质量和自然度也在不断提升。未来,语音合成技术将更加智能化,能够理解更复杂的语境,提供更加人性化的交互体验。无论是日常生活还是专业领域,语音合成都将继续发挥其独特的魅力,推动科技与生活的深度融合。